IP查询
查询
你查询的IP:[119.144.246.42] 地理位置:中国–广东–东莞
最新查询
117.106.158.229
125.171.149.19
123.101.90.200
60.160.38.89
120.48.29.72
60.194.61.53
210.51.134.166
117.60.6.167
121.48.207.173
119.144.246.42
121.89.20.133
210.78.184.190
202.131.16.13
202.63.248.73
60.55.144.69
125.216.119.7
119.148.160.245
116.90.184.1
58.32.22.182
218.249.43.155
210.26.229.26
202.227.176.242
210.79.64.196
116.193.32.170
203.119.24.221
119.30.48.134
116.208.190.0
210.15.49.177
59.80.165.137
60.252.58.105
118.144.220.41